DEADLINE: 5 JANUARY 2022


The Ministry of Labour and Social Security announces that applications for Government Scholarships to study at SADC tertiary institutions are now open. The deadline for submissions is Wednesday, 5 January 2022.


REQUIRED DOCUMENTS

  • Scanned letter of acceptance and details of the university where you have been accepted

  • National ID

  • Completed application form online on http://www.slas.gov.sz/

  • Past educational details, including institutions, subjects, grades and scanned copy of your transcript

  • Graded tax number


For assistance/queries kindly contact the Scholarship Department on 2404 2515.
